β’ Perform daily inspections of machinery, including checking fluids, wear components, tires, glass, and overall equipment condition.
β’ Promptly report any equipment malfunctions or maintenance needs.
β’ Operate assigned heavy machinery safely and efficiently.
β’ Adjust operations based on varying traffic, soil, and weather circumstances.
β’ Use GPS technology effectively.
β’ Interpret and understand grade stakes and hubs for grade control and finishing processes.
β’ Efficiently manage materials during excavation, loading, placement, grading, or utility installation.
